Horrible nevves from Leicester. : Being the copie of a letter sent from thence the 6. of Iune, to Mr. VVilliam Iones inhabitant in Covent Garden. Wherein is declared how the Earle of Stamford being sent thither by the Parliament to see the militia ordered, comming to the Angell, at Leicester, met with another nobleman sent thither by His Majesty for the same purpose. Likewise a true relation of a combate fought between the Earle of Stamford and the said nobleman, the 4. of June, 1642. Also the resolution of the gentry and commonalty of Leicestershire, presented to the said Earle of Stamford by the major and aldermen of the said city.
